Build a Video Streaming Platform with JavaScript, PHP, and MySQL

Learn full-stack web development by building a responsive media streaming platform from scratch using modern JavaScript, PHP, and secure MySQL databases.

4.7 (933) ⏱ 34 мин 📚 8 уроков 🎧 Аудиоверсия

О курсе

Building a modern, interactive web application requires a solid grasp of both frontend interactivity and backend data management. This text-based course guides you through the process of constructing a fully functional video streaming platform from the ground up. You will develop a deep understanding of full-stack development by writing clean HTML, CSS, JavaScript, PHP, and SQL. By following the structured written explanations and analyzing practical code snippets, you will gain the confidence to design, program, and deploy interactive web applications with database-driven content. What you'll learn: - Build a responsive user interface for media browsing using modern CSS layouts and vanilla JavaScript. - Develop a secure backend using PHP to handle user registration, login sessions, and password hashing. - Configure a MySQL database to efficiently store, retrieve, and manage media metadata and user account details. - Implement dynamic features like live search, video playback controls, and client-server communication using modern async/await fetch requests. - Integrate a secure transaction flow using payment gateway integration for subscription management. - Apply essential security practices, including prepared statements, to protect your application from common web vulnerabilities. The course starts with core concepts, establishing a firm foundation in database design and server-side scripting before moving step-by-step through user authentication, media streaming architecture, and interactive search functionality. You will progress through logical written modules, building your codebase incrementally while learning the architectural decisions behind real-world streaming platforms. This course is designed for beginners and aspiring full-stack developers who want to learn backend and frontend integration. No prior programming experience is required, as we start with fundamental web concepts and database definitions. Start reading today to build your own functional media streaming platform from scratch.

Что вы получите

  • 📜 Сертификат об окончании
    Добавьте в профиль LinkedIn
  • 🎧 Аудиоверсия включена
    Учитесь в дороге — экран не нужен
  • ♾️ Пожизненный доступ
    Возвращайтесь в любое время, без срока
  • 📱 Телефон или компьютер
    Работает везде и на любом устройстве
  • 💸 Возврат в течение 30 дней
    Без вопросов
  • Кратко и по делу
    34 мин практического материала

Отзывы (2)

Nanda Putra ID Подтверждённый учащийся
★ 4 · 2026-04-18T01:01:54+00:00

Это приличное введение. Могло бы выиграть от более разнообразных примеров и немного лучшего потока между модулями.

Aoife Fitzgerald IE
★ 4 · 2025-06-13T03:15:54+00:00

Хороший курс. Примеры были актуальны, и структура была легко следовать. Могли бы использовать немного больше глубины в паре областей.

Написать отзыв

После отправки попросим войти — черновик сохранится.

Студенты также прошли

Elixir и Phoenix: веб-разработка с использованием функционального программирования.

Освойте основы функционального программирования и создавайте высокопроизводительные веб-приложения, используя Elixir, Phoenix и PostgreSQL.
★ 4.7 (7,743)
$4.99$9.99

Разработка веб-приложений с использованием PHP и MySQL.

Создавайте функциональные веб-сайты с поддержкой баз данных с нуля, изучив основные принципы серверного программирования и управления данными.
★ 4.7 (9,346)
$4.99$9.99

Разработка веб-приложений на Django: создание и развертывание платформы для рынка недвижимости.

Изучите Python и Django, создав с нуля приложение для работы с недвижимостью на основе базы данных и безопасно развернув его на работающем облачном сервере.
★ 4.7 (5,952)
$4.99$9.99

Разработка веб-сайтов на PHP и MySQL: создание CMS с нуля.

Освойте основы современного PHP и MySQL, создав с нуля безопасную объектно-ориентированную систему управления контентом.
★ 4.6 (4,151)
$4.99$9.99

Часто спрашивают

Что нужно для прохождения курса? +

Только смартфон или компьютер с доступом в интернет. Никаких установок и оборудования.

Как оплатить? +

Банковской картой через Stripe или криптовалютой. Данные карты обрабатывает Stripe — мы их не храним.

Можно ли вернуть деньги? +

Да — полный возврат в течение 30 дней, без вопросов.

Как долго будут доступны материалы? +

Навсегда. После покупки курс остаётся с вами — возвращайтесь в любое время.

Получу ли я сертификат? +

Да. По окончании выдаётся сертификат, который можно добавить в профиль LinkedIn.

Подходит для специалистов в
IT Дизайн Финансы Маркетинг Медицина Образование HoReCa Производство